Our strengths as a company are in providing ongoing, long-running development support to artists in the form of commissioning new work, helping them to carve career pathways, and increasing access and participation in the arts. Our partnership with SSI is complementary, symbiotic and generative, with SSI providing a highly visible platform to showcase the work of artists, affording them the opportunity to connect with new and bigger audiences, to gain confidence and new skills in presenting their work to the public and to pursue new opportunities and a deeper sense of belonging in their new homeland.
Homelands - The Path Within, as part of the SSI Homelands Regional Arts Tour 2024 showcased during Refugee Week from 17 June – 1 July 2024, with stops in Brisbane, Coffs Harbour and Sydney. It showcased powerful works from CuriousWorks artists: Emmanuel Asante (Ghana), Khishkok Abdo (Kurdistan), Shiva Dadvar (Iran), and Ali Rezvani (Iran).
Homelands - The Path Within was a compelling presentation of visual arts, live performances, and music by both established and emerging artists, highlighting their lived experiences in coming to Australia to build new lives for themselves and their families – grounded in the purpose of finding and nurturing connection, safety, strength, and unity.
